Greek word study

νυχθήμερον G3574

Transliteration
nychthḗmeron
KJV glosses
night and day

Lexical summary

a day-and-night, i.e. full day of twenty-four hours

Strong’s Exhaustive Concordance

a day-and-night, i.e. full day of twenty-four hours
